Essential Job Functions
- Establish and maintain professional relationships with owners, architects, engineers, subcontractors, and other project stakeholders
- Promote and ensure compliance with company safety policies and programs
- Review, monitor, and coordinate all approvals of shop drawings and submittals
- Create schedules of values and obtain billing approvals from owners and architects
- Partner with Superintendents to ensure compliance with contract requirements and project objectives
- Oversee and maintain project Quality Control Programs
- Prepare project budgets and manage cost control efforts throughout the project lifecycle
- Review and negotiate change orders while maintaining project profitability
- Formulate, monitor, and maintain all required project reports and logs
- Schedule and lead project meetings, owner meetings, and project closeout walkthroughs
- Supervise, mentor, and develop project management staff
- Establish performance expectations and provide ongoing coaching and feedback
- Identify training and professional development opportunities for team members
- Support business development initiatives and maintain strong client relationships
- Manage multiple projects while ensuring they are delivered safely, on schedule, and within budget
